Narrative:In the military conflict between Armenia and Azerbijan concerning Nagorno-Karabakh, at least one helicopter of the Azerbijan Air Force is said to have been shot down by the Armenian Air Force on 27 September 2020. The crew of the helicopter is said to have survived.
Images appear to show a destroyed Azerbaijan Mil Mi-8 helicopter.
